Big Bazaar: 43-inch TV is Available on Sale for Rs. 14999

Monali Gupta

The sale is organized by Big Bazaar every year on the occasion of Republic Day. This time again the flagship 'Cheapest 5 Day Sale' has been organized by Future Group's brand. During this time customers can take advantage of large discounts on many products. Sale started today i.e. January 22 at midnight and during this period discounts are being given on products of Future Group retail brands like Big Bazaar, FBB, and Home Town. Customers can avail deals and discounts on many categories of products like Home, Kitchen, Appliances and Apparel during the sale. These offers are listed on Big Bazaar website.

The cheapest 5-day sale of Big Bazaar has been organized for 5 days and it will continue till 26 January. During this time, customers can avail offers on home-kitchen, fashion, luggage, electronics and many more category products. The 43-inch Koryo TV has been made available for Rs 14,999 as a big deal in the sale of Big Bazaar.

Similarly, customers can buy Koryo 3-Star Split AC at an initial price of Rs 22,999 in the sale. If customers want, they can also shop online on Amazon for the cheapest 5 days sale of Big Bazaar. This is the first time that the cheapest 5 day sale of Future Group has been organized by Amazon. If customers want, they can also visit their nearest Big Bazaar store to take advantage of these offers.

Let us tell you that the Republic Day Sale of Big Bazaar was started in 2006. Since then, it is quite popular as a big cell. Kishore Biyani-led Future Retail announced a long-term agreement with Amazon India earlier this month. According to this agreement, Amazon India will become an authorized online sale channel for future retail stores.
